What To Expect From A24’s Twisted New Thriller

The heart of “How To Make A Killing” is a family feud dipped in greed, revenge, and dark humor.

Our guy Becket Redfellow, played by Glen Powell, was disowned at birth by his obscenely rich relatives.

Now, he’s back to reclaim his inheritance by any means necessary.

How far will he go? Based on this trailer, let’s just say… as far as he needs to.

The cast lineup is stacked.

Margaret Qualley brings her signature unpredictability, Jessica Henwick is giving intensity, and Bill Camp, Zach Woods, Topher Grace, and Ed Harris round out a supporting cast that screams elite storytelling.

With writer-director John Patton Ford at the helm, the tone nails that signature A24 balance of stylish, funny, surprising, and a little unsettling.

“How To Make A Killing” slashes into theaters on February 20, 2026, and I fully expect the conversations afterward to be just as wild as the story itself.
